sqoop
文章平均质量分 73
fengfengchen95
这个作者很懒,什么都没留下…
展开
-
SQOOP增量抽取
1.在hive中创建一个外部表进行数据测试:CREATE EXTERNAL TABLE smes_source.test_etl ( id int , name varchar(8), score int)row format delimited fields terminated by '\001'lines terminated by '\n' stored as textfileloc...原创 2018-04-25 17:40:58 · 2131 阅读 · 0 评论 -
sqoop job 操作及执行Job时如何省略输入密码
1. 创建Job说明:在创建Job时,使用--password-file参数,而且非--passoword。主要原因是在执行Job时使用--password参数将有警告,并且需要输入密码才能执行Job。当我们采用--password-file参数时,执行Job无需输入数据库密码。 sqoop job --create etl_sync_job -- import --connect jdbc:m...原创 2018-04-25 18:10:46 · 1013 阅读 · 0 评论 -
Sqoop抽取Sqlserver数据到hbase
Sqoop抽取Sqlserver数据到hbase语法:sqoop import --connect "jdbc:sqlserver://10.96.183.70:1433;database=SPC" --username mes --password mes+123 \--query \"select \random+fdatec+boardsn+idstation+imulti...原创 2018-07-31 13:36:22 · 1375 阅读 · 0 评论 -
sqoop 分隔符与字段内容冲突解决方案
一. 解决方案1.首先查看source表的表结构及数据,可大概判断出哪些字段的值中可能包含分隔符。使用 字段名 like '%分割符%’,能准确判断出此字段是否包含分隔符,如果包含可选择其它分隔符试试,如果能挑选和数据不冲突的分隔符,那么sqoop就可以选定此分隔符。2.这次遇到的表,什么分隔符以及转义字符(\b,\r,\n,\t,\r)都包含,所以采用替换字段中的分隔符的方式进行处理,...原创 2019-08-14 11:29:01 · 2264 阅读 · 0 评论